Core of the Role
- Carrying out first-off, in-process, and final inspection
- Working from engineering drawings and checking tolerances
- Using manual measuring equipment (verniers, calipers, micrometers, height gauges)
- Identifying non-conformance, managing NCRs, and ensuring parts are reworked or scrapped appropriately
- Managing inspection flow via the ERP system and physical inspection areas
- Supporting new part approvals alongside senior management
